London is famous for Big Ben and the Houses of Parliament.  The leaders of the country gather together here to do just that: lead.  Make big decisions, direct people on what to do, and be someone people rely on for inspiration and support, or that’s how the theory goes anyway.  We decided, with these wonderful buildings as our backdrop, to discuss who the best leaders in London are.  We boiled it down to Theo Papaloukas and Vassilis Spanoulis.  Two Greeks about to face off in the Euroleague Semi-Final.